#include <igraph.h>
#include "test_utilities.h"

int main(void) {
    int *a;
    char *b;

    /* Macros */

    a = IGRAPH_CALLOC(0, int);
    IGRAPH_ASSERT(a);

    a = IGRAPH_REALLOC(a, 0, int);
    IGRAPH_ASSERT(a);

    IGRAPH_FREE(a);
    IGRAPH_ASSERT(!a); /* IGRAPH_FREE(a) sets 'a' to NULL */

    /* We use type 'char' to work around warnings from some moderns compilers such as Clang 22:
     * error: allocation of insufficient size '1' for type 'int' with size '4' [-Werror,-Walloc-size] */
    b = IGRAPH_MALLOC(0);
    IGRAPH_ASSERT(b);

    IGRAPH_FREE(b);
    IGRAPH_ASSERT(!b);

    /* Functions */

    a = igraph_calloc(0, sizeof(*a));
    IGRAPH_ASSERT(a);

    a = igraph_realloc(a, 0);
    IGRAPH_ASSERT(a);

    igraph_free(a);

    a = igraph_malloc(0);
    IGRAPH_ASSERT(a);

    igraph_free(a);

    VERIFY_FINALLY_STACK();
    return 0;
}
